Job Role and Responsibility: AMD, Inc., is hiring a Business Systems Analyst to Generate standard or custom environmental, health and safety data reports for review by cross-functional teams and senior leadership. Identify improvement opportunities for existing applications and propose solutions to address ongoing and future needs as they arise.  Deploy innovative solutions to dashboards and calendars to drive higher compliance.  Integrate with other systems, including those used for space planning, equipment preventive maintenance, and laboratory material inventory tracking.  Collaborate with different groups, including Information Technology and Human Resources to better utilize company data. Drive standardization of procedures to improve process reliability and efficiency. Review and analyze data for trends and report results. Provide streamlined business analytics data reporting & process improvement initiatives. Automate existing business analytics processes and reporting, utilizing tools like PowerBI to create and deliver business analytics reports and communications.

Qualifications: Degree required

Master's degree or foreign equivalent in Information Technology, Information Systems, Data Science, or related field.

Qualifications: Amount and type of experience required:  Two (2) years of experience in the job offered or closely related Data Analyst or Reporting role.

Alternate combination of education and experience: Employer will alternatively accept a Bachelor's degree or foreign equivalent and five (5) years of experience in the job offered or closely related Data Analyst or Reporting role.

Specific skills required: The following skills are required:

Position requires experience in the following:

  • Utilizing analytics tools and dashboards to conduct data analysis and generate reporting;
  • Accessing and manipulating multivariate data using SQL;
  • Building data visualizations (tables or dashboards) with PowerBI;
  • Developing and managing internal websites using MS SharePoint;
  • Identifying and developing new metrics for standardized reporting;
  • C, C++, or Python;
  • MS SQL Server; and
  • Data Structures and ETL.

 

Experience may be gained through graduate-level coursework, research, or internship experience.
